## GC pauses in Matchwright

The Matchwright pairing service runs on a generational collector, and full GC pauses above 200 ms cause match timeouts during peak load. We mitigated this by pooling candidate buffers and capping the young generation, which keeps p99 pauses near 40 ms. When reviewing changes to the scorer, watch allocation rates in the flamegraph artifacts attached to each CI run. Pause histograms are persisted to the telemetry database, which the profiler writes to via the connection string below.

database URL for hawip-kagap: redis://rusok_svc:bMCaqek7MRWIOJ@db-8501.zarqeltech.corp:5432/sileth

**Alert: Dark-mode rendering inconsistencies in Ledgerview Admin**

Several operators have reported that the Ledgerview admin dashboard renders chart legends and table headers with insufficient contrast when dark mode is enabled. This affects versions 4.2 through 4.4 and only occurs when the user toggles themes mid-session. Support staff should advise customers to refresh after switching themes as a temporary workaround. Full triage steps and known-issue status are documented on the page below.

wiki page, kahog-hahig: https://vault.zemvargrid.internal/display/deploy/repo/settings/merge_requests/job/settings/6f3b933774dbc5320a4daa18

Attendees reviewed the renewal terms proposed by Halvern Components for the Merrow assembly line. Procurement confirmed pricing rises 4.2% year on year, offset partially by extended payment terms. Finance is asked to verify the volume-discount thresholds against last year's actuals before sign-off. Legal flagged the termination clause as acceptable. A decision is expected at next week's session. The confidential note below summarises the strategic rationale and must not be circulated further.

internal memo for tagef-hadup: Gross margin on Ulaath came in at 15 percent against a plan of 5 percent. Only 7 of the 120 pilot accounts renewed Ulaath, so a churn review is set for October 15.